article-writer  by wordflowlab

AI writing system for authentic content creation

Created 6 months ago
253 stars

Top 99.3% on SourcePulse

GitHubView on GitHub
Project Summary

Article Writer is an AI-driven writing assistant designed to help users create high-quality, authentic articles, particularly for platforms like WeChat public accounts. It addresses the common issue of AI-generated content lacking genuine human touch, warmth, and specific details. By integrating with various AI assistants (Claude, Gemini, Cursor, etc.) and employing a "real-driven workflow," it empowers users to produce content that is difficult for AI detectors to flag, acting as a collaborative partner rather than a ghostwriter. The target audience includes content creators, bloggers, and social media managers seeking to enhance efficiency without sacrificing authenticity.

How It Works

The system employs a multi-mode writing approach, offering four distinct modes: Coach (AI asks questions, user writes, AI checks), Quick (AI generates a draft), Hybrid (AI outlines, user fills core content), and Framework Constrained (AI fills a user-provided framework). Its core innovation is the "real-driven workflow," which prioritizes user-generated personal experiences and insights, leveraging AI for guidance, research, and review. A personal material library, which can import social media data, is central to injecting authentic details and personal style, aiming to produce content that AI itself cannot replicate.

Quick Start & Requirements

  • Installation: npm install -g article-writer-cn
  • Prerequisites: Node.js/npm, and an account/access to one of the 13 supported AI assistants (e.g., Claude Code, Gemini CLI, Cursor).
  • Optional Dependencies: puppeteer for dynamic web page crawling, pdf-parse for PDF document crawling, and various cloud storage SDKs (Aliyun OSS, AWS S3, Tencent COS, Qiniu) for image hosting.
  • Setup: Initialize a project using content init <project-name> [options], specifying workspace type (wechat, video, general) and AI platform.
  • Documentation: Project GitHub repository is available for detailed guides and examples.

Highlighted Details

  • Multi-Mode Writing System: Four modes (Coach, Quick, Hybrid, Framework Constrained) cater to diverse content needs and time budgets.
  • "Real-Driven Workflow": Emphasizes user's personal experiences, aiming for AI detection rates below 25% through a 5-dimensional authenticity check (temperature, personality, regionality, details, thought depth).
  • Document Crawler: Automatically scrapes and processes technical documentation from websites and PDFs to build a knowledge base for accurate content.
  • WeChat Formatting: One-click conversion to WeChat public account style, including paragraph length control (<150 words) and sensitive word detection.
  • Plugin System: Extensible architecture supporting plugins for AI detection, material import, and more.

Maintenance & Community

The project is maintained by wordflowlab. A WeChat group is mentioned as a community channel for users. No other specific community links (Discord, Slack) or details on contributors, sponsorships, or partnerships are provided in the README.

Licensing & Compatibility

  • License: MIT License.
  • Compatibility: The MIT license is permissive, generally allowing for commercial use and integration within closed-source projects without significant restrictions.

Limitations & Caveats

The tool's effectiveness in reducing AI detection relies heavily on the user's input of authentic personal experiences and insights; AI cannot fully compensate for a lack of genuine user contribution. It requires integration with external AI assistants, which may incur separate costs or access limitations. Advanced features like dynamic page crawling or PDF parsing necessitate the installation and configuration of optional dependencies.

Health Check
Last Commit

5 months ago

Responsiveness

Inactive

Pull Requests (30d)
0
Issues (30d)
0
Star History
19 stars in the last 30 days

Explore Similar Projects

Feedback? Help us improve.